A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ines


A supply line, especially a dish washer connector, links the dishwashing machine to a water source. A plumber can ensure that the line is compatible with both your dish washer and also water resource if you get a brand-new supply line. A specialist plumber can check it to guarantee that it's in excellent problem and also does not have any kind of leakages if you determine to use an existing supply line.

Setting Up a Dishwasher Calls For a Selection of Tools


If you do not have a range of devices on hand, you might need to make a journey to Lowe's or Home Depot. To install a dishwashing machine, you require the complying with devices: pliers, a flexible wrench, a collection of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and hole saws.

Not Installing Your Dish Washer Correctly Can Result In a Hill of Troubles


Not only can setting up a dish washer appropriately void your warranty, but it can likewise develop a mess. For example, if you do not mount the supply line correctly, you might manage leaks-- or even worse, a flooding. You could lik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s too swiftly with your pipelines as well as causes loud trembling audios. If you incorrectly mount your dishwasher to the garbage disposal, you might notice pungent smells or have residue on your recipes.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ION


If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.


If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
